Как сделать initrd.img в Ubuntu? - PullRequest
5 голосов
/ 10 марта 2012

[Среда: Ubuntu 10.04]

Я только что закончил компиляцию Linux-2.6.20 и хочу, чтобы она заработала, поэтому я думаю, что мне следует добавить что-то в мой grub2, когда я закончил

make modules_install
make install

в / boot /, я получил

vmlinuz-2.6.20
System.map-2.6.20
config-2.6.20

Так что я просто попытался

mkinitramfs -o initrd.img-2.6.20 2.6.20

Затем был создан файл initrd.img-2.6.20, но после того, как явведите

update-grub2

Этот файл изображения не найден!Кто-нибудь знает, как с этим бороться?

Кстати, мне действительно интересно, из каких файлов генерируется initrd.img-2.6.20?Потому что казалось, что я даже не указал источник для создания этого файла.

1 Ответ

8 голосов
/ 10 августа 2012

Я использую версию 2.6.32.59, и следующие шаги работают для меня-

#sudo update-initramfs -c -k 2.6.32.59
#sudo update-grub
...